Activate Foreign Trader

Summary

How to activate the Foreign Trader option in Sage 50 Accounts.

Description

Many businesses trade in different currencies. In Sage 50 Accounts, the Foreign Trader option makes this easy.

NOTE: Foreign Trader is available as standard in Sage 50 Accounts Professional and Client Manager. In other variants of Sage 50 Accounts, Foreign Trader is available as an add-on.

Resolution

Enable the feature

  1. Click Tools then click Activation and click Enable Foreign Trader.
  2. If prompted, enter your Foreign Trader serial number and activation key.
  3. If an Information window appears click OK, then click Next.
  4. Enter your Revaluation N/C, by default it's 7906.

    This code is used to post automatic revaluations caused by fluctuations in the exchange rate when processing foreign currency transactions.

  5. Click the Update method drop-down and choose one of the following:
    • Always Prompt to save exchange rate changes
    • Automatically save any exchange rate changes to currency record
    • Never save any exchange rate changes 
       TIP: To help you choose the right option for your business, use our handy guide on the Exchange rate options in Foreign Trader. 
  6. Click Next then click Finish.
